Mail Archives: cygwin/2001/03/24/09:12:22
I'm missing a critical step in merging fpTeX with the Mr. Benoit's
port of teTeX. The executive summary of the following
(mis)interpretation of the installation instructions and the log
files, is I'm having trouble configuring postscript so that dvips can
find my fonts. Would someone be generous enough to help me complete
the installation?
The rather
Step 1: link the fpTeX TDS into /usr/share
$ cd /usr/share
$ ln -s /cygdrive/c/local/tex/texmf texmf
Step 2: create my local texmf trees
$ mkdir -p texmf.local; mkdir -p texmf-var
Step 3: create a texmf.cnf file
$ cd /usr/share/texmf/web2c
$ cp texmf.cnf.frozen texmf.cnf
I set the enviroment variable in texmf.cnf as follows:
TEXMFMAIN = /usr/share/texmf
TEXMFPDFTEX = /usr/share/texmf/texmf
TEXMFLOCAL = /usr/share/texmf.local
VARTEXMF = /usr/share/texmf-var
TEXMF = {$TEXMFLOCAL,!!$TEXMFMAIN,!!TEXMFFPTEX,$VARTEXMF}
Step 4: configure TeX:
$ export TEXMFCNF=/usr/share/texmf/web2c
$ texconfig confall
==================== binaries found by searching $PATH ===================
tex: /cygdrive/c/cygwin/bin/tex
etex: /cygdrive/c/cygwin/bin/etex
pdftex: /cygdrive/c/cygwin/bin/pdftex
omega: /cygdrive/c/cygwin/bin/omega
mf: /cygdrive/c/cygwin/bin/mf
mpost: /cygdrive/c/cygwin/bin/mpost
tcdialog: /cygdrive/c/cygwin/bin/tcdialog
dvips: /cygdrive/c/cygwin/bin/dvips
xdvi not found.
kpsewhich: /cygdrive/c/cygwin/bin/kpsewhich
mktexpk: /cygdrive/c/cygwin/bin/mktexpk
mktextfm: /cygdrive/c/cygwin/bin/mktextfm
=========================== Kpathsea variables ===========================
TEXMF={/usr/share/texmf.local,!!/usr/share/texmf,!!/usr/share/texmf/texmf,/usr/share/texmf-var}
=============== environment variables (ok if no output here) =============
TEXMFCNF=/usr/share/texmf/web2c
============================= search paths ===============================
MetaPost support: .:/usr/share/texmf.local/metapost/support:!!/usr/share/texmf/metapost/support:!!/usr/share/texmf/texmf/metapost/support:/usr/share/texmf-var/metapost/support
PostScript header: .:/usr/share/texmf.local/dvips//:!!/usr/share/texmf/dvips//:!!/usr/share/texmf/texmf/dvips//:/usr/share/texmf-var/dvips//:/usr/share/texmf.local/pdftex//:!!/usr/share/texmf/pdftex//:!!/usr/share/texmf/texmf/pdftex//:/usr/share/texmf-var/pdftex//:/usr/share/texmf.local/tex//:!!/usr/share/texmf/tex//:!!/usr/share/texmf/texmf/tex//:/usr/share/texmf-var/tex//:/usr/share/texmf.local/fonts/type1//:!!/usr/share/texmf/fonts/type1//:!!/usr/share/texmf/texmf/fonts/type1//:/usr/share/texmf-var/fonts/type1//
TeX system documentation: .:/usr/share/texmf.local/doc//:!!/usr/share/texmf/doc//:!!/usr/share/texmf/texmf/doc//:/usr/share/texmf-var/doc//
TeX system sources: .:/usr/share/texmf.local/source//:!!/usr/share/texmf/source//:!!/usr/share/texmf/texmf/source//:/usr/share/texmf-var/source//
Troff fonts: /usr/lib/font/devpost
afm: .:/usr/share/texmf.local/fonts/afm//:!!/usr/share/texmf/fonts/afm//:!!/usr/share/texmf/texmf/fonts/afm//:/usr/share/texmf-var/fonts/afm//
base: .:/usr/share/texmf.local/web2c:!!/usr/share/texmf/web2c:!!/usr/share/texmf/texmf/web2c:/usr/share/texmf-var/web2c
bib: .:/usr/share/texmf.local/bibtex/bib//:!!/usr/share/texmf/bibtex/bib//:!!/usr/share/texmf/texmf/bibtex/bib//:/usr/share/texmf-var/bibtex/bib//:/usr/share/texmf.local/bibtex///:!!/usr/share/texmf/bibtex///:!!/usr/share/texmf/texmf/bibtex///:/usr/share/texmf-var/bibtex///
bitmap font: .:/usr/share/texmf.local/fonts:!!/usr/share/texmf/fonts:!!/usr/share/texmf/texmf/fonts:/usr/share/texmf-var/fonts
bst: .:/usr/share/texmf.local/bibtex/bst//:!!/usr/share/texmf/bibtex/bst//:!!/usr/share/texmf/texmf/bibtex/bst//:/usr/share/texmf-var/bibtex/bst//:/usr/share/texmf.local/bibtex///:!!/usr/share/texmf/bibtex///:!!/usr/share/texmf/texmf/bibtex///:/usr/share/texmf-var/bibtex///
cnf: /usr/share/texmf/web2c
dvips config: .:/usr/share/texmf.local/dvips//:!!/usr/share/texmf/dvips//:!!/usr/share/texmf/texmf/dvips//:/usr/share/texmf-var/dvips//
fmt: .:/usr/share/texmf.local/web2c:!!/usr/share/texmf/web2c:!!/usr/share/texmf/texmf/web2c:/usr/share/texmf-var/web2c
gf: .:/usr/share/texmf.local/fonts/gf////:!!/usr/share/texmf/fonts/gf////:!!/usr/share/texmf/texmf/fonts/gf////:/usr/share/texmf-var/fonts/gf////
graphic/figure: .:/usr/share/texmf.local/tex/generic//:!!/usr/share/texmf/tex/generic//:!!/usr/share/texmf/texmf/tex/generic//:/usr/share/texmf-var/tex/generic//:/usr/share/texmf.local/tex///:!!/usr/share/texmf/tex///:!!/usr/share/texmf/texmf/tex///:/usr/share/texmf-var/tex///
ist: .:/usr/share/texmf.local/makeindex//:!!/usr/share/texmf/makeindex//:!!/usr/share/texmf/texmf/makeindex//:/usr/share/texmf-var/makeindex//
ls-R: /usr/share/texmf.local:/usr/share/texmf:/usr/share/texmf/texmf:/usr/share/texmf-var:/var/tmp/texfonts
map: .:/usr/share/texmf.local/fontname:!!/usr/share/texmf/fontname:!!/usr/share/texmf/texmf/fontname:/usr/share/texmf-var/fontname
mem: .:/usr/share/texmf.local/web2c:!!/usr/share/texmf/web2c:!!/usr/share/texmf/texmf/web2c:/usr/share/texmf-var/web2c
mf: .:/usr/share/texmf.local/metafont//:!!/usr/share/texmf/metafont//:!!/usr/share/texmf/texmf/metafont//:/usr/share/texmf-var/metafont//:/usr/share/texmf.local/fonts/source//:!!/usr/share/texmf/fonts/source//:!!/usr/share/texmf/texmf/fonts/source//:/usr/share/texmf-var/fonts/source//:/var/tmp/texfonts/source//
mfpool: .:/usr/share/texmf.local/web2c:!!/usr/share/texmf/web2c:!!/usr/share/texmf/texmf/web2c:/usr/share/texmf-var/web2c
mft: .:/usr/share/texmf.local/mft//:!!/usr/share/texmf/mft//:!!/usr/share/texmf/texmf/mft//:/usr/share/texmf-var/mft//
mp: .:/usr/share/texmf.local/metapost//:!!/usr/share/texmf/metapost//:!!/usr/share/texmf/texmf/metapost//:/usr/share/texmf-var/metapost//
mppool: .:/usr/share/texmf.local/web2c:!!/usr/share/texmf/web2c:!!/usr/share/texmf/texmf/web2c:/usr/share/texmf-var/web2c
ocp: .:/usr/share/texmf.local/omega/ocp//:!!/usr/share/texmf/omega/ocp//:!!/usr/share/texmf/texmf/omega/ocp//:/usr/share/texmf-var/omega/ocp//
ofm: .:/usr/share/texmf.local/fonts/ofm//:!!/usr/share/texmf/fonts/ofm//:!!/usr/share/texmf/texmf/fonts/ofm//:/usr/share/texmf-var/fonts/ofm//:/var/tmp/texfonts/ofm//:/usr/share/texmf.local/fonts/tfm//:!!/usr/share/texmf/fonts/tfm//:!!/usr/share/texmf/texmf/fonts/tfm//:/usr/share/texmf-var/fonts/tfm//:/var/tmp/texfonts/tfm//:.:/usr/share/texmf.local/fonts/tfm//:!!/usr/share/texmf/fonts/tfm//:!!/usr/share/texmf/texmf/fonts/tfm//:/usr/share/texmf-var/fonts/tfm//:/var/tmp/texfonts/tfm//
opl: .:/usr/share/texmf.local/fonts/opl//:!!/usr/share/texmf/fonts/opl//:!!/usr/share/texmf/texmf/fonts/opl//:/usr/share/texmf-var/fonts/opl//:/var/tmp/texfonts/opl//
other text files: .:/usr/share/texmf.local/kpsewhich//:!!/usr/share/texmf/kpsewhich//:!!/usr/share/texmf/texmf/kpsewhich//:/usr/share/texmf-var/kpsewhich//
otp: .:/usr/share/texmf.local/omega/otp//:!!/usr/share/texmf/omega/otp//:!!/usr/share/texmf/texmf/omega/otp//:/usr/share/texmf-var/omega/otp//
ovf: .:/usr/share/texmf.local/fonts/ovf//:!!/usr/share/texmf/fonts/ovf//:!!/usr/share/texmf/texmf/fonts/ovf//:/usr/share/texmf-var/fonts/ovf//:/var/tmp/texfonts/ovf//
ovp: .:/usr/share/texmf.local/fonts/ovp//:!!/usr/share/texmf/fonts/ovp//:!!/usr/share/texmf/texmf/fonts/ovp//:/usr/share/texmf-var/fonts/ovp//:/var/tmp/texfonts/ovp//
pk: .:/usr/share/texmf.local/fonts/pk////:!!/usr/share/texmf/fonts/pk////:!!/usr/share/texmf/texmf/fonts/pk////:/usr/share/texmf-var/fonts/pk////:/var/tmp/texfonts/pk////:/usr/share/texmf.local/fonts/pk/modeless//:!!/usr/share/texmf/fonts/pk/modeless//:!!/usr/share/texmf/texmf/fonts/pk/modeless//:/usr/share/texmf-var/fonts/pk/modeless//:/var/tmp/texfonts/pk/modeless//
tex: .:/usr/share/texmf.local/tex/generic//:!!/usr/share/texmf/tex/generic//:!!/usr/share/texmf/texmf/tex/generic//:/usr/share/texmf-var/tex/generic//:/usr/share/texmf.local/tex///:!!/usr/share/texmf/tex///:!!/usr/share/texmf/texmf/tex///:/usr/share/texmf-var/tex///
texpool: .:/usr/share/texmf.local/web2c:!!/usr/share/texmf/web2c:!!/usr/share/texmf/texmf/web2c:/usr/share/texmf-var/web2c
tfm: .:/usr/share/texmf.local/fonts/tfm//:!!/usr/share/texmf/fonts/tfm//:!!/usr/share/texmf/texmf/fonts/tfm//:/usr/share/texmf-var/fonts/tfm//:/var/tmp/texfonts/tfm//
truetype fonts: .:/usr/share/texmf.local/fonts/truetype//:!!/usr/share/texmf/fonts/truetype//:!!/usr/share/texmf/texmf/fonts/truetype//:/usr/share/texmf-var/fonts/truetype//
type1 fonts: .:/usr/share/texmf.local/fonts/type1//:!!/usr/share/texmf/fonts/type1//:!!/usr/share/texmf/texmf/fonts/type1//:/usr/share/texmf-var/fonts/type1//
type42 fonts: .:/usr/share/texmf.local/fonts/type42//:!!/usr/share/texmf/fonts/type42//:!!/usr/share/texmf/texmf/fonts/type42//:/usr/share/texmf-var/fonts/type42//
vf: .:/usr/share/texmf.local/fonts/vf//:!!/usr/share/texmf/fonts/vf//:!!/usr/share/texmf/texmf/fonts/vf//:/usr/share/texmf-var/fonts/vf//
web2c files: /usr/share/texmf.local/web2c:!!/usr/share/texmf/web2c:!!/usr/share/texmf/texmf/web2c:/usr/share/texmf-var/web2c
Step 5: build ls-R database
$ texconfig rehash
Step 6: build format files
$ texconfig init
------------------------------------------------------------
fmtutil: /usr/share/texmf-var/web2c/elatex.efm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/etex.efm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/lambda.fm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/latex.fm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/omega.fm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/pdfelatex.efm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/pdfetex.efm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/pdflatex.fmt successfully generated.
nfmtutil: /usr/share/texmf-var/web2c/pdftex.fmt successfully generated.
fmtutil: /usr/share/texmf-var/web2c/tex.fmt successfully generated.
------------------------------------------------------------
Step 7: PostScript output:
$ latex sample2e.tex
This is TeX, Version 3.14159 (Web2C 7.3.3)
(sample2e.tex
LaTeX2e <2000/06/01>
Babel <v3.7f> and hyphenation patterns for english, french, german, ngerman, gr
eek, portuguese, ukenglish, dumylang, nohyphenation, loaded.
(/usr/share/texmf/texmf/tex/latex/base/article.cls
Document Class: article 2000/05/19 v1.4b Standard LaTeX document class
(/usr/share/texmf/texmf/tex/latex/base/size10.clo)) (sample2e.aux)
(/usr/share/texmf/texmf/tex/latex/base/omscmr.fd) [1] [2] [3] (sample2e.aux) )
Output written on sample2e.dvi (3 pages, 7256 bytes).
Transcript written on sample2e.log.
$ dvips small2e.dvi -o small2e.ps
This is dvips(k) 5.86d Copyright 1999 Radical Eye Software (www.radicaleye.com)
' TeX output 2001.03.24:2156' -> small2e.ps
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mr17
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
kpathsea: Appending font creation commands to missfont.log.
dvips: Font cmr17 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mr12
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mr12 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mr10
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mr10 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+72/360 --dpi 432 cmbx12
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mbx12 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mr7
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mr7 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msy10
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msy10 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mti10
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mti10 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mmi10
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mmi10 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mmi7
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mmi7 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msy7
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msy7 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mex10
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mex10 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mr6
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mr6 not found, characters will be left blank.
kpathsea: Running mktexpk --mfmode epstylus --bdpi 360 --mag 1+0/360 --dpi 360 cmr8
mktexpk: Mismatched mode epstylus and resolution 360; ignoring mode.
mktexpk: Can't guess mode for 360 dpi devices.
mktexpk: Use a config file, or update me.
dvips: Font cmr8 not found, characters will be left blank.
<texc.pro>. [1] [2] [3]
--
Want to unsubscribe from this list?
Check out: http://cygwin.com/ml/#unsubscribe-simple
- Raw text -